The Nostalgia Factor: Why We Care About Noah Wyle
Wyle isn’t just another actor hopping back onto the screen; he’s a part of a generation that defined television in the late '90s and early 2000s. His return taps into a deep well of nostalgia for many who grew up watching 'ER.' The show was groundbreaking in its portrayal of medical life, and Wyle’s character, John Carter, was as beloved as they come. With 'The Pitt' bringing him back into the fold, it evokes a sense of familiarity that viewers crave.
